Duo Chameleon
Duo Chameleon is an international guitar duo formed by Leon Ravnikar (Slovenia)and Kamil Anioł (Poland), two outstanding young artists who have already established themselves as leading solo guitarists of their generation. United by a shared artistic vision and a natural musical chemistry, the duo creates performances marked by expressive depth, refined ensemble playing, and stylistic versatility.
The duo was founded in 2023 during their studies in Vienna, where they discovered a deep musical connection and a common approach to sound, phrasing, and interpretation. Since then, Duo Chameleon has quickly gained international recognition, winning major prizes at prestigious competitions and performing on prominent concert stages.
Among their notable achievements are First Prize at the 33rd International Guitar Festival Iserlohn (2025)—one of the world’s most prestigious guitar competitions—First Prize and Grand Prix at Baltic Guitar Days (2023) in Poland, and prizes at the Altamira International Guitar Competition in Gorizia, Italy.
Beyond their competition successes, Duo Chameleon performs regularly in diverse concert settings, including appearances with orchestra at the Slovenian Philharmonic, a charity concert for Slovenian National Television, and invitations as featured artists at renowned international guitar festivals. Their repertoire spans the classical canon, contemporary works, and music inspired by the rich musical traditions of their home countries.
